{平台标识} {固定描述} A UK court has heard that a man attempting to sell forged ancient statues to Sotheby’s was exposed when the fraudulent provenance documents he supplied were printed using techniques that were 25 years too modern to be authentic. The case highlights the ongoing challenges auction houses face in verifying the authenticity of high-value antiquities.
